廣告

HxD Hex Editor – 十六進制編輯軟體

  • 軟體名稱:HxD Hex Editor
  • 軟體版本:2.5.0.0
  • 授權類型:免費軟體
  • 支援語系:多語言(含繁體中文)
  • 支援系統:Windows
  • 官方網站:HxD Hex Editor

HxD Hex Editor 是一款免費的十六進制編輯器,用於查看和編輯二進制文件。它支持多種文件格式,包括可執行文件、圖片、音頻文件等。HxD 可以讓你直接操作文件的原始數據,對於程序員、數據恢復專家和需要處理二進制數據的用戶非常有用。

以下是 HxD Hex Editor 的使用教學:

1. 下載與安裝 HxD

1.1 下載 HxD

  1. 訪問 HxD 的官方網站:HxD
  2. 下載適用於 Windows 的安裝包,並按照指示完成下載。

1.2 安裝 HxD

  1. 下載後,運行安裝程序,選擇安裝位置,並按照屏幕提示完成安裝。

2. 打開文件

2.1 打開文件

  1. 啟動 HxD 編輯器。
  2. 點擊菜單欄中的「文件 (File)」,然後選擇「打開 (Open)」。
  3. 在文件選擇框中,選擇你要編輯的文件(例如:.exe.txt.jpg等),然後點擊「打開 (Open)」。
  4. 文件將在十六進制編輯器中顯示出來,你可以看到每個字節的十六進制數值。

2.2 打開磁碟

  • HxD 也支持直接打開硬碟上的原始數據:
    1. 在「文件 (File)」菜單中選擇「打開磁碟 (Open Disk)」。
    2. 選擇要打開的磁碟驅動器(如 C:、D: 等),並點擊「確定」。

3. 界面與基本操作

3.1 編輯界面

  • 左側窗口顯示的是文件的十六進制數據。
  • 右側窗口顯示的是該數據對應的 ASCII 文本,讓你可以直觀地查看文本字符。
    • 如果數據無法轉換為可顯示字符,它會顯示為「.」。

3.2 十六進制與 ASCII 查看

  • 在左側的十六進制窗口,你可以看到文件的每個字節以十六進制顯示。每個字節的範圍是從 00FF
  • 右側的 ASCII 窗格顯示的是對應字節的 ASCII 字符,這對於查看文本文件內容特別有用。

3.3 搜索和定位

  1. 搜索文件:按 Ctrl + F 打開搜索框,輸入你要查找的內容,可以選擇十六進制模式或者 ASCII 模式。
  2. 定位到特定位置:可以使用「跳轉到 (Goto)」功能,選擇跳轉到文件中的特定位置(按偏移量)。

4. 編輯文件

4.1 修改數據

  1. 在文件中,選擇你希望修改的數據位(左側十六進制區域)。
  2. 點擊該數據位,然後直接輸入新的十六進制數值,或者在右側的 ASCII 窗格中修改字符。
  3. 編輯完成後,記得保存文件。可以按 Ctrl + S 保存修改,或者選擇「文件 (File)」 > 「保存 (Save)」。

4.2 插入數據

  • 你可以在任何位置插入數據:
    1. 在十六進制視圖中,選擇你想插入數據的地方。
    2. 右鍵點擊選定的區域,選擇「插入空白區域 (Insert Zeroes)」或選擇插入具體的字節數據。

4.3 刪除數據

  • 你可以選擇並刪除文件中的某一部分數據:
    1. 用鼠標選擇你想刪除的區域。
    2. 點擊右鍵選擇「刪除區域 (Delete Selection)」。

5. 進階功能

5.1 數據分析

  • 文件統計:HXD 支持查看文件的統計數據,包括字節數、行數等,這對於大文件的處理非常有幫助。
    • 進入「查看 (View)」>「統計 (Statistics)」來查看。

5.2 差異比較

  • 如果你想比較兩個文件的差異,可以使用「文件比較 (File Compare)」功能。選擇兩個文件進行比較,HxD 會顯示它們的區別。

5.3 修改文件結構

  • HxD 也支持修改文件的結構,例如修改頭文件(header),這在處理可執行文件或圖像文件時非常有用。

5.4 十六進制文件合併

  • 你可以使用 HxD 合併兩個文件。這在處理多部分的檔案或分段文件時非常有用。
    1. 打開兩個文件。
    2. 將其中一個文件的數據直接拖到另一個文件的指定位置。

6. 其他工具

6.1 進行文件填充

  • 你可以將文件填充為特定的字節值,選擇「編輯 (Edit)」 > 「填充 (Fill Selection)」來填充數據。

6.2 數據轉換

  • HxD 允許你將文件中的十六進制數據轉換為其他格式,例如將十六進制數據轉換為文字,或者將文字轉換為十六進制。

6.3 創建虛擬磁碟

  • 如果你需要編輯某些特殊格式的文件(例如某些磁碟映像),可以利用 HxD 創建虛擬磁碟,直接操作其內容。

7. 保存與導出

7.1 保存文件

  • 修改完成後,可以點擊「文件 (File)」>「保存 (Save)」來保存修改的文件。
  • 你也可以選擇「另存為 (Save As)」來將修改後的文件保存為新文件,避免覆蓋原始文件。

7.2 導出部分內容

  • 你可以將文件中的某一部分數據導出到另一個文件中。選擇要導出的區域,右鍵點擊並選擇「導出選擇 (Export Selection)」。

8. 常見問題與解決方法

8.1 文件損壞或無法打開

  • 如果文件無法正確打開或顯示為垃圾數據,可能是文件已經損壞。HxD 允許你查看文件的原始結構,並可能通過手動修復來恢復部分內容。

8.2 如何解決文件大小限制

  • HxD 有時可能會對過大的文件(數GB)的編輯有所限制。如果需要編輯大型文件,可以使用「分割文件」來處理。

9. 結語

HxD 是一款功能強大的十六進制編輯器,對於處理二進制數據、查看和修改文件結構非常有用。無論是進行數據恢復、編程開發、還是分析文件,HxD 都能提供豐富的工具來幫助你高效地完成這些任務。

廣告

Leave a Reply

發佈留言必須填寫的電子郵件地址不會公開。 必填欄位標示為 *